The Serviceton Railway Station was completed in 1889 , with the Colony ...The Serviceton Railway Station was completed in 1889 , with the Colony of Victoria and the Colony of South Australia sharing the cost. Ut was at Serviceton the the Victorian rail line and the Adelaide-Wolseley railway line of South Australia joined. The Railway Station included customs offices which were no longer necessary after the Federation of Australian States in 1901. It is a two ...These two sheets show the 1897 plans drawn up by the Victorian Railways for the erection of the Warrnambool Railway Station building. It is a two-storey building still existing today. The railway came to Warrnambool in 1890 and they must have used temporary buildings for seven years before this railway building was erected. It had offices, booking counter and public facilities on the ground floor and housing for the Station Master on the first floor. The building erected was a typical design for country town railway stations and many of similar design were erected in the 1880s and 90s. These plans are important because they show clearly the design of the Warrnambool Railway Station buildings when they were first erected in the 1890s.They will be very useful for researchers. The coming of the railway was a significant event in Warrnambool’s history and did much to make the port and shipping a less viable proposition.These are two architect’s plans and drawings of the Warrnambool Railway Station building (1897). The drawings are black and white and the first plan shows the ground floor plan and the first floor plan and the outbuildings. The second plan shows drawings of the building with its elevation to the platform and its elevation to Merri Street. There are two stamps of the Railways Department, Melbourne. ... Former Kew Police Station : rear of building.... Photograph Former Kew Police Station : rear of building ...A civic campaign for new public offices developed in Kew in the 1880s. After much deliberation, the location chosen was the junction of Bulleen and Cotham Roads. The buildings were designed by George Watson and John Henry Harvey, architects within the Department of Public Works (Victoria). Building was commenced in 1887, and after one year, the buildings were opened. The Post Office was transferred to the new Commonwealth Government in 1901. The Police Station and Court House, sold by the Victorian Government to the City of Boroondara in 2007, are now a community cultural centre and performing arts venue.The buildings were listed on the Victorian Heritage Register Register (HO885) in 1991. They are historically and architecturally significant to the State of Victoria because Watson and Harvey's designs exhibit diversity in integrating civil offices, they accommodate the apex of road junctions, and they demonstrate a departure from the contemporaneously favoured High Victorian Classical to the Queen Anne style in the design of civic buildings.Colour print positive photograph of the rear of the Kew Police Station before its acquisition by the City of Boroondara. ... beyond the station building was used to refill the engines... bridge spanning rail tracks with a wooden station building... beyond the station building was used to refill the engines ...The wooden pedestrian bridge spanned the rail tracks at Sunbury Railway Station and were replaced with a more modern bridge and ramp when upgrades were done at the station and along the Bendigo line in the late 1990s and early 2000s. The water tank beyond the station building was used to refill the engines with water when steam engines were used. Diesel driven V Line trains now convey commuters from the regional towns along the Bendigo region to Melbourne.The Bendigo Line was the first government rail line to open and it reached Sunbury in 1859. Building ...One-room police station was built in 1869 in Maffra and moved c.1882 to a new site in Maffra, by the new police residence office. The office was enlarged in 1936, incorporating the old police station.High local historic significance on account of age.A small timber building, rectangular in shape with a gabled corrugated iron roof. There is a small hood over the rear entrance of the station.police, maffra, old gippstown, west gippsland, gippsland, gippsland heritage park, goldfields, coal mine, victorian era, moe, historical village, wellington shire, old gippstown heritage park, latrobe valley, law, latrobe city council -
